  • Title

    Airborne data collection for SWOT mission

  • Abstract
    In order to support SWOT and future altimetry space missions at Ka-band, an airborne measurement campaign has been done by ONERA. A large Ka band radar dataset has been recorded and processed, leading to backscattering measurements over different kinds of water surfaces, and with different wind regimes. For the first time at this frequency band and viewing direction close to nadir, an interferogram has been processed. Its shows a good coherence level, particularly over water surfaces which were the objectives of this measurement campaign.
